50 word Pitch

The 'Popcorn Boy' music video will have an American High School theme, including stereotypical characters such as a geek, cheesy cheerleader girls and a model like, muscly boy they fuss over. Popcorn is the motif throughout the video and with that it will create a bright, fun and party atmosphere.

Tuesday, 16 October 2012

Ideas!

Christy and i took these ideas and discussed a number of them we would like to encorperate into our music video.

Having popcorn as a motif throughout the video is one of our main ideas we like as it connects the lyrics to the visuals. We also think colour will be a big element in our video to portray its up beat and bold meaning with costumes, hair and makeup to set the american high school theme. The soundtrack is fast and contains a lot of energy, so we thought we could maintain that through fast pace cuts and editing with a variety of shots including close ups, long and wide shots, high angle and low angle shots.

One idea that didn't take our favor unlike the others was having the artist playing her guitar. The reason for this is because we do not want the video to have an acoustic feel as it wouldn't suit the soundtrack as there are a lot more beats than guitar strings.

Target Audience


Target Audience

 The target audience for the song we have chosen ‘popcorn boy’ is aimed at teenage school girls.

There is a clear comparison with the lyrics throughout the songs creating an american high school vibe.
This age category would be mainly around 14 - 18 years. Because the artist is in this age category herself, it helps the target audience relate to what she is singing about. In our music video, the actors will be in their teenage years set in a school enhancing the narrative of the song.

The type of fashion sense a typical teenage girl has is current, recent clothing from popular shops such as Top Shop, River Island, Miss Selfridge, Hollister and H&M. This is similarly linked with the type of music listen to as their taste is within the top charts today that are young and current that mostly contain pop, country, R&B and rap.

The artist we are using has a strong relation to girls within the teenage category makes the song enjoyable as young people can compare to their own lives. For example; going out to parties and having fun, having a strong bond with friendship and sharing gossip etc.
